Engine - masterpiece
Chassis - unfulfilled potential
Looks - Marmite
Running costs - Get a good one for gods sake!

I'm almost going to say they are worth the circa 14k asking price for the straight six alone, but you can also have it in the E46 M3 for around half the price......
